Comprehensive Guide to Car Key Replacement for Citroën Vehicles
Car key replacement can be a complicated experience for many automobile owners, particularly for those with modern vehicles equipped with advanced technology. Citroën, a popular French vehicle manufacturer, produces a variety of designs each including distinct key systems, varying from traditional mechanical keys to advanced electronic keys and key fobs. Comprehending Citroën Keys
To successfully browse the car key replacement procedure, it is vital to understand the different types of keys utilized in Citroën lorries. Below is a breakdown of the main types:

| Mechanical Key | A standard key utilized for opening and starting the Car Key Replacement Citroen without extra technology. |
| Transponder Key | A key ingrained with a microchip that communicates with the car’s ignition system to allow it to begin. |
| Remote Key Fob | A key that includes buttons for remote locking/unlocking and frequently a transponder chip for ignition. |
| Smart citroen c1 key replacement | A keyless entry system that permits the motorist to begin the automobile without placing a key into the ignition. |
Reasons for Key Replacement
Numerous situations might require the replacement of a Citroën car key. Some typical factors include:
- Lost or Stolen Key: If a key is lost or taken, replacing it is vital to security.
- Harmed Key: Keys can become worn or harmed, making them inefficient for opening or starting the automobile.
- Malfunctioning Key Fob: Battery concerns or electronic malfunctions can impede the performance of remote keys.
- Additional Keys Needed: Vehicle owners may require duplicate keys for member of the family or emergency functions.
The Car Key Replacement Process
Action 1: Identifying Your Key Type
Before continuing with a replacement, determine the type of key your Citroën needs. Knowing whether it’s a mechanical citroen key fob replacement, transponder key, or wise key will assist improve the procedure.
Step 2: Gathering Necessary Information
When getting in touch with a service company or dealer for key replacement, the following details may be required:
- Vehicle Identification Number (VIN)
- Proof of ownership (like the vehicle title)
- Driver’s license for identity verification
Step 3: Choosing the Replacement Method
There are various approaches readily available for Key citroen c1 replacement key:
- Dealership: Visiting a Citroën dealer is frequently the most dependable, albeit pricey, alternative. They can supply a genuine replacement key.
- Locksmith: A competent automotive locksmith professional can often replace key fobs and transponder keys at a lower cost than dealerships.
- DIY Options: For mechanical keys, some owners may choose to cut duplicates on their own at hardware shops.
Step 4: Programming the New Key
For transponder keys and wise keys, programming might be essential. This usually needs an expert tool that connects to the vehicle’s onboard system. For dealer replacements, this programming is typically consisted of in the service.
Cost of Key Replacement for Citroën
The cost of replacing a Citroën key can differ extensively based on the type of key, the approach of replacement, and local pricing. Below is an estimated breakdown:
| Mechanical Key | ₤ 10 – ₤ 50 |
| Transponder Key | ₤ 50 – ₤ 150 |
| Remote Key Fob | ₤ 100 – ₤ 300 |
| Smart Key | ₤ 150 – ₤ 500 |
Extra Costs
- Programming Fees: If the key requires programming, anticipate extra expenses from ₤ 50 to ₤ 100.
- Towing: If the automobile can not be started and needs to be hauled to a dealership or locksmith professional, towing fees may apply.
FAQs About Citroën Key Replacement
1. Can I change my Citroën key myself?
While mechanical keys can frequently be replaced at hardware shops, electronic keys such as transponder keys and clever keys normally require expert programming.
2. How long does it require to change a key?
The time required to change a key can vary. Go to a dealership typically needs a few hours. With a locksmith professional, it could take in between 30 minutes to an hour.
3. What should I do if my key is lost?
If your key is lost, consider changing your automobile’s locks for security factors. Right away get in touch with a dealer or locksmith for a replacement.
4. Can I have extra keys made?
Yes, numerous car dealerships and locksmiths can produce duplicates. Make certain to supply the initial key if possible.
5. What if my key fob is not working?
If your key fob is not working, it may require a brand-new battery or could need reprogramming. A locksmith professional or dealer can assist.
